JSON parsing will fail for directory paths.
When path points to a directory, GitHub's Contents API returns a JSON array, not a single object. Line 61 attempts to deserialize as GitHubContent, which will throw a SerializationException for directories.

Potential ReDoS vulnerability with complex wildcard patterns.
The regex is created from user-provided patterns with .* substitution. Malicious patterns like ***** could cause catastrophic backtracking. Consider limiting pattern complexity or using a simpler glob matcher.

Data integrity risk: partial failure leaves duplicate files.
If delete fails after write succeeds (line 198-199), the file exists in both source and destination. Consider catching errors from each step separately or at least noting the limitation.
